Gabourey Sidibe

American actress (born 1983)

Gabourey Sidibe (GAB-ə-ray SID-i-bay; born May 6, 1983)[1] crack an American actress. She made bake acting debut in the 2009 ep Precious, a role that earned jettison the Independent Spirit Award for Beat Female Lead, in addition to nominations for the Golden Globe and School Award for Best Actress. Her perturb film roles include Tower Heist (2011), White Bird in a Blizzard (2014), Grimsby (2016), and Antebellum (2020).

From 2010 to 2013, she was shipshape and bristol fashion main cast member of the Getgo series The Big C. Sidibe co-starred in the television series American Aversion Story arcs Coven (2013–2014) as Queenie and Freak Show (2014–2015) as Regina Ross, and later reprised her character as Queenie in Hotel (2015–2016) other Apocalypse (2018). From 2015 to 2020, she starred in the Fox euphonic drama series Empire as Becky Clergyman. She also provides the role see Francis on the Disney Channel apartment, StuGo (2025-present)

Early life

Sidibe was home-grown in New York City in nobleness Bedford–Stuyvesant, Brooklyn neighborhood, and was bigheaded in Harlem.[2] Her mother, Alice Unsatisfactory Ridley, is an American R&B station gospel singer who appeared on leadership fifth season of America's Got Talent, on June 15, 2010. Her sire, Ibnou Sidibe, is from Senegal spreadsheet is a cab driver.[3] Growing stimulate, Sidibe lived with her aunt, meliorist activist Dorothy Pitman Hughes.[4] She holds an associate degree from Borough exercise Manhattan Community College and attended on the other hand did not graduate from City Academy of New York and Mercy College.[5] She worked at The Fresh Independent Fund's office as a receptionist previously pursuing an acting career.[6]

Career

In Precious, Sidibe played the main character, Claireece "Precious" Jones, a 16-year-old mother of link (the result of Precious being pillaged by her father) who tries get into escape abuse at the hands notice her mother. The film won several awards, including two Academy Awards, unblended Golden Globe Award, and Sundance Coating Festival Grand Jury Award.[7] On Dec 15, 2009, she was nominated construe a Golden Globe in the variety of Best Performance by an Player in a Motion Picture Drama on behalf of her performance in Precious. The flash month she received an Academy Stakes nomination for Best Actress.

Her jiffy film, Yelling to the Sky, was a Sundance Lab project directed soak Victoria Mahoney and starring Zoë Kravitz, in which she played Latonya Settler, a bully.[8] In 2011, Sidibe was in the film Tower Heist pivotal voiced a character in "Hot Water", the first episode of season 7 of American Dad! She appeared teeny weeny the season 8 American Dad! affair "Stanny Tendergrass" early in 2013, pointer starred in the music video spokesperson "Don't Stop (Color on the Walls)" by the indie pop band Mushroom the People. Sidibe also appeared walk heavily the Showtime network series The Ample C as Andrea Jackson.

Sidibe thought in 2012 that before she was hired for the 2009 film Precious, she was advised by Joan Cusack not to pursue the entertainment assiduity, advising Sidibe to quit the job since "it's so image-conscious."[9]

By April 2013, Sidibe had joined the cast preceding American Horror Storyseason 3, portraying Queenie, a young witch.[10] She returned redo the series for its fourth bout, American Horror Story: Freak Show significance a secretarial school student, Regina Ross.[11] From 2015, she stars in Enchantment Daniels' Fox musical series Empire since Becky Williams alongside Terrence Howard swallow Taraji P. Henson. Sidibe portrays nobleness head of A&R in the Control company.[12] As of April 2015, Sidibe was promoted to a series universal in season 2.[13] She also asterisked in the Hulu series Difficult People as Denise.[14]

In 2015, publisher Houghton Mifflin Harcourt announced Sidibe would be handwriting a memoir set to be in print in 2017.[15] On January 6, 2016, Sidibe appeared in the penultimate page of American Horror Story: Hotel, reprising her Coven role as Queenie, scoring her third season in the keep fit. After sitting out subsequent seasons Roanoke and Cult, Sidibe returned to American Horror Story in 2018, appearing right away again as her character Queenie delete its eighth season, Apocalypse.

Personal life

In March 2017, Sidibe revealed that she had been diagnosed with type 2 diabetes and underwent laparoscopic bariatric surgical treatment in an effort to manage cook weight.[16]

In November 2020, Sidibe announced bodyguard engagement to Brandon Frankel, a capacity manager with Cameo.[17][18][19] The couple one in March 2021.[20]

In February 2024, Sidibe and her husband announced that she was pregnant with twins.[21] She declared the birth of the twins smother June 2024, one boy and put off girl.[22]
